Rowland Heights, July 17, 2025 -

A traffic collision occurred today on Fullerton Road in Rowland Heights, CA, involving two vehicles: a white jeep and a tan/white SUV. The incident resulted in significant damage to a fire hydrant, an electrical pole, and a light pole, leading to both northbound and southbound lane closures along Fullerton Road.

The collision took place early in the morning, causing traffic delays and congestion in the area. Emergency response teams were quickly dispatched to manage the situation and secure the scene. Multiple emergency units arrived to assist with traffic control and ensure safety while the area was being cleared.

Water from the damaged fire hydrant was reported flowing into the lanes, further complicating traffic conditions. One of the poles was downed on top of the jeep, necessitating the response of a tow truck to assist with vehicle removal.

Motorists are advised to seek alternate routes to avoid potential backups and delays on Fullerton Road, particularly between Sunrise and Pathfinder.
